Imbio is a medical imaging artificial intelligence company specializing in chronic lung and cardiothoracic disease analysis. The company develops advanced algorithms that extract quantitative data from standard CT scans and X-rays to enable earlier detection, more accurate diagnosis, and personalized treatment planning. Imbio's product portfolio includes Lung Density Analysis (both inspiratory and functional), Lung Texture Analysis, Pulmonary Hypertension Assessment, Airway Analysis, and Coronary Artery Calcification tools. The company's technology utilizes parametric response mapping and other advanced image analysis techniques to provide functional pictures of the lung, making it particularly useful for assessing conditions like chronic bronchitis, COPD, and interstitial lung diseases. Imbio serves physicians, radiologists, and healthcare systems globally through various deployment options including companion imaging integration. In December 2023, Imbio entered a binding agreement to be acquired by 4DMedical, an Australian respiratory imaging technology company, creating a comprehensive cardiothoracic image analysis portfolio. The combined entity aims to transform patient care by turning standard medical imaging into personalized medicine for discovering, diagnosing, treating, and managing respiratory conditions.

Company milestones
Acquired by 4DMedical in December 2023. Distribution agreement with Blackford signed February 2024. TGA approval for CT:VQ received June 2024. Partnership with MEDICAL-NOTE for Italian market expansion 2021.
